    As you all know 034 Motorsport came up with a new set of lowering springs and I jumped on the ship immediately to try their product out. Here is my review.

    Review 034Motorsport Dynamic+ Springs

    Why I wanted these:
    #1 Lower the car to give a moderate drop
    #2 Keep my ADS feature
    #3 Get better ride comfort from the stock springs in DD
    #4 Ride stability
    #5 Cornering ability
    (the last few are very subjective)

    Ordered the springs in June when they first came out. Received them in probably 4-5 days. Thanks to Chris @034Motorsport.
    First impressions: These springs are very lightweight…way lighter than H&R Sports. To give you an idea, the whole set is equivalent to 1 front pair of H&R springs. Springs have a light grey color to it and they are linear…unlike the H&Rs which are progressive. One of the reason why I wanted to give this a try. Also, I really didn’t want to mess up the ADS as I find that pretty useful.

    The day I installed this on my car, my friend literally laughed out saying “you just swapped your stock springs with stock springs”. Never have I ever thought that a 1” drop would be this insignificant. Drove around a bit trying to feel the difference in ride quality and Yes, they were very comfortable on street driving – better than the stock ones. I gave it a month and half to break in and settle down with daily driving on city roads, highways, backroads and a little bit of tracking in the hills. Which is why the late review. I think the springs have settled down by now – sorry haven’t measured the FTG at all (I’ll do it tomorrow for sure)

    Review on the ride quality: Wow! I have never thought my ADS was this good. In my daily driving, I use a mix of comfort and dynamic mode. Comfort mode now makes it feel like driving the B9 A4 and the Dynamic really tightens the car up. The spring holds the chassis really well on sharp turns. I have felt a very significant difference in acceleration – it isn’t sloppy anymore! Right from hitting the gas and the car moving forward in an instant. The car definitely feels stiffer but very interestingly enough, it is easier on bumps than it was with the OEM springs. I was hearing a “thud” on hitting driveway ramps, gutter or even a pothole but that has greatly reduced with these springs. Daily driving just became better. I wish the S4 came with these springs from the factory. Daily ride quality rating: 5/5

    Now coming to my first criteria of having these springs – ride height. My review: eh! The Advertised ride height looks low…like really low if you could see the pictures on 034’s blog. I am not happy with the ride height. I still want to go a bit lower. The stance, as of right now, looks definitely better but there is a little boy wishing it were lowwwaarrrr. I’m not immensely sad because of the ride height because it is very close to perfect for me. I don’t want to cover my tires with the drop. Drop and look, I’d rate them 4/5

    I don’t go to the track but I have driven my car real Hard on curvy backroads…took turns at 55+mph on the Individual mode (everything Dynamic, Sport Diff on Auto). Well, I felt the sport diff kick in but these springs really held the chassis when I brake and hit the apex. I haven’t felt the same while I was driving on the OEM springs. Yes, these springs are definitely an upgrade from stock if cornering ability and stability are your concerns. Handling rating: 5/5

    Install time: 3.5 hours

    Installed the CR-15

    I've heard really good stories about the Canyon Run 15 (CR-15) strut bar by James Nelson. That bar tightens up the steering and gives the car a rock solid precision! So went ahead and sent James an email about buying this and received the strut bar within a week. Amazing guy to deal with. I highly recommend getting this for the B8.5 platform.

    The right side windshield washer mounting tab was a little bit of a pain to fit in with the strut bar...mostly due to the extra plastic surrounding the metal washer. So I shaved some plastic off from the far edge, using a fine sanding paper.
    Also, pull out the weather stripping to make torquing down the bolts a breeze. You don't have to pull it all the way out, just enough to give your socket a 90 degree reach on the bolts.





    Put the cowl back in place and everything looks good! The strut bar fit in perfectly with the stock L-bracket. No problems with installation whatsoever.



    The steering response and drive quality has ameliorated by a thousand times! So glad I pulled the trigger on this one. You made an excellent product, James (@u2nelson). Thank you!

    Alu Kreuz was the first mod I put on the car after driving it bone stock for 5000 miles. Reason I did it so late was because I wanted to see how the stock driving felt. It wasn't bad at all...especially coming from driving Mazda6, Q5 and Charger. Among these three, Mazda6 had the most "fun" factor. So once I got used to the driving dynamics of the stock S4, I went and installed the AK. Our S4s do come with a chassis stabilizer, but it is very flimsy! EuroCode really nailed the engineering on this one - the look and quality was sufficient enough to give you a feel that it's bang for the buck. That thing holds the chassis together and doesn't let it roll...not just on curvy roads but on normal driving too. The difference coming from driving stock S4 vs S4 w/AK installed is phenomenal.
